About Color #FCD8DC (#FCD8DC)
#FCD8DC is a red color (colour) with RGB channel values of 252 red, 216 green, and 220 blue. The red channel is dominant with a relatively balanced channel distribution. In HSL terms, the hue sits at 353 degrees with 86% saturation and 92% lightness, placing it in the warm range of the colour spectrum.
The perceived brightness of #FCD8DC is 227/255 using the ITU-R BT.601 luma formula (0.299R + 0.587G + 0.114B). This means it appears bright to the human eye and is best paired with dark text for readability. For print production, the CMYK equivalent is 0% cyan, 14% magenta, 13% yellow, and 1% key (black).
The WCAG contrast ratio of #FCD8DC against white is 1.31:1 and against black is 15.99:1. This does not meet AA requirements on white. Use it on dark backgrounds where it achieves 15.99:1, or use it exclusively for decorative purposes.
The complementary colour #D9FCF8 creates maximum visual tension when paired with #FCD8DC. For more harmonious color combinations, use the analogous colours #FCD9EF and #FCE7D9, which sit 30 degrees on either side of the hue wheel. To build a complete design system, start with the monochromatic scale above for consistent shade variations, then add one complementary or triadic accent for interactive elements.

What is HEX to RGB, HSL, CMYK color conversion
Converting from HEX to RGB, HSL, CMYK translates a color value between two different color models. Different color models are used in web design (HEX, RGB), print (CMYK), and color theory (HSL, HSV).
